The Dress: A Symbol of Elegance and Simplicity

Meghan Markle's wedding dress was a masterpiece of minimalist elegance, designed by Clare Waight Keller, the British designer at Givenchy. The dress, crafted from a double-bonded silk cady, featured a clean, boat neckline, long sleeves, and a sweeping train. It was a departure from the more elaborate royal wedding gowns of the past, reflecting Meghan's understated style and modern sensibilities. The focus was on the immaculate tailoring and the pure lines of the design, creating a timeless and sophisticated look. The simplicity of the dress allowed Meghan's natural beauty to shine through, making her a vision of grace as she walked down the aisle. The iconic dress was complemented by a delicate veil, embroidered with flowers representing the 53 countries of the Commonwealth, a thoughtful tribute to the global family Meghan was joining. This beautiful veil added a layer of personal meaning to the ensemble, showcasing Meghan's commitment to her new role within the Commonwealth.

The Ceremony: A Blend of Tradition and Modernity

The wedding ceremony took place at St. George's Chapel, Windsor Castle, a historic setting steeped in royal tradition. The service itself was a beautiful blend of traditional Anglican rituals and modern touches that reflected Meghan and Harry's personalities. The Dean of Windsor conducted the service, and the Archbishop of Canterbury officiated as the couple exchanged their vows. The music played a significant role in the ceremony, with performances by a gospel choir, a cellist, and traditional hymns. The inclusion of a gospel choir, the Kingdom Choir, singing "Stand By Me," was a particularly moving moment, showcasing the diversity and inclusivity that Meghan and Harry champion. Another highlight of the ceremony was the sermon delivered by Bishop Michael Curry, the first African American presiding bishop of the Episcopal Church. His passionate and eloquent address on the power of love captivated the congregation and the global audience watching on television. The Reception: A Celebration of Love and Togetherness

Following the ceremony, two receptions were held: a luncheon reception hosted by the Queen for the wedding guests and an evening reception hosted by Prince Charles for close family and friends. The luncheon reception took place at St. George's Hall, a magnificent room within Windsor Castle, where guests enjoyed a sit-down meal and speeches. The evening reception was a more intimate affair, held at Frogmore House, a royal residence in the grounds of Windsor Castle. Details of the evening reception were kept largely private, but it was said to include a performance by Elton John and a fireworks display.

The atmosphere at the receptions was described as relaxed and joyful, with guests celebrating the couple's love and future together. The speeches given by Prince Charles and Prince Harry were said to be particularly moving, filled with warmth and humor. The wedding cake, a lemon and elderflower creation, was a modern and refreshing choice, reflecting Meghan and Harry's contemporary tastes. The flowers used throughout the wedding and receptions were also carefully chosen, with white garden roses, peonies, and foxgloves featuring prominently.
